Set-SCStorageFileServer

VMM 관리에서 스토리지 파일 공유를 추가하거나 제거합니다.

Syntax

Set-SCStorageFileServer
   -StorageFileServer <StorageFileServer>
   [-JobGroup <Guid>]
   [-Description <String>]
   [-RemoveStorageFileShareFromManagement <StorageFileShare[]>]
   [-AddDiskWitnessFromStoragePool <StoragePool>]
   [-RunAsynchronously]
   [-PROTipID <Guid>]
   [-JobVariable <String>]
   [<CommonParameters>]
Set-SCStorageFileServer
   -AddExistingComputer <String[]>
   -StorageFileServer <StorageFileServer>
   [-JobGroup <Guid>]
   [-Description <String>]
   [-SkipClusterValidation]
   [-RunAsynchronously]
   [-PROTipID <Guid>]
   [-JobVariable <String>]
   [<CommonParameters>]
Set-SCStorageFileServer
   -RemoveExistingComputer <StorageFileServerNode[]>
   -StorageFileServer <StorageFileServer>
   [-JobGroup <Guid>]
   [-CleanupDisks]
   [-Description <String>]
   [-RunAsynchronously]
   [-PROTipID <Guid>]
   [-JobVariable <String>]
   [<CommonParameters>]
Set-SCStorageFileServer
   -StorageFileServer <StorageFileServer>
   [-JobGroup <Guid>]
   [-Description <String>]
   -AddStorageFileShareToManagement <StorageFileShare[]>
   [-StorageClassificationAssociation <StorageClassification[]>]
   [-RemoveStorageFileShareFromManagement <StorageFileShare[]>]
   [-RunAsynchronously]
   [-PROTipID <Guid>]
   [-JobVariable <String>]
   [<CommonParameters>]
Set-SCStorageFileServer
   -StorageFileServer <StorageFileServer>
   [-JobGroup <Guid>]
   [-Description <String>]
   [-RunAsynchronously]
   [-PROTipID <Guid>]
   [-JobVariable <String>]
   [<CommonParameters>]

Description

참고

새 매개 변수 [-DCBSettings] 가 VMM 2019 UR1 이상에 포함됩니다. 자세한 내용은 매개 변수를 참조하세요.

Set-SCStorageFileServer cmdlet은 VMM(Virtual Machine Manager) 관리에서 스토리지 파일 공유를 추가하거나 제거합니다.

예제

예제 1: VMM 관리에 스토리지 파일 공유 추가

PS C:\> $FileServer = Get-SCStorageFileServer -Name "FileServer01.Contoso.com"
PS C:\> $FileShare = Get-SCStorageFileShare -Name "FileShare01"
PS C:\> Set-SCStorageFileServer -StorageFileServer $FileServer -AddStorageFileShareToManagement $FileShare

첫 번째 명령은 Get-SCStorageFileServer cmdlet을 사용하여 FileServer01이라는 스토리지 파일 서버 개체를 가져옵니다. 명령은 해당 개체를 $FileServer 변수에 저장합니다.

두 번째 명령은 Get-SCStorageFileShare cmdlet을 사용하여 FileShare01이라는 스토리지 파일 공유 개체를 가져옵니다. 명령은 해당 개체를 $FileShare 변수에 저장합니다.

마지막 명령은 VMM 관리에서 FileShare01을 가져옵니다.

예제 2: VMM 관리에서 스토리지 파일 공유 제거

PS C:\> $FileServer = Get-SCStorageFileServer -Name "FileServer01.Contoso.com"
PS C:\> $FileShare = Get-SCStorageFileShare -Name "FileShare01"
PS C:\> Set-SCStorageFileServer -StorageFileServer $FileServer -RemoveStorageFileShareFromManagement $FileShare

첫 번째 명령은 FileServer01이라는 스토리지 파일 서버 개체를 가져오고 해당 개체를 $FileServer 변수에 저장합니다.

두 번째 명령은 FileShare01이라는 스토리지 파일 공유 개체를 가져오고 해당 개체를 $FileShare 변수에 저장합니다.

마지막 명령은 VMM 관리에서 FileShare01을 제거합니다.

매개 변수

-AddDiskWitnessFromStoragePool

스토리지 풀 개체를 지정합니다.

Type:StoragePool
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-AddExistingComputer

이 cmdlet에서 추가하는 컴퓨터의 배열을 지정합니다. 운영 체제가 있는 네트워크에 있는 서버의 FQDN(정규화된 도메인 이름), NetBIOS 이름 또는 IP 주소를 지정합니다.

Type:String[]
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-AddStorageFileShareToManagement

VMM을 통해 지정된 스토리지 파일 공유를 관리할 수 있습니다.

Type:StorageFileShare[]
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-CleanupDisks

{{Fill CleanupDisks Description}}

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DCBSettings

클러스터에 구성된 DCB 설정을 지정합니다.

참고

이 매개 변수는 VMM 2019 UR1 이상에 적용할 수 있습니다.

Type:DCBSettings
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Description

스토리지 파일 서버에 대한 설명을 지정합니다.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-JobGroup

동일한 작업 그룹 식별자를 포함하는 최종 명령이 실행되기 직전에 집합으로 실행되는 일련의 명령에 대한 식별자를 지정합니다.

Type:Guid
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-JobVariable

작업 진행률을 추적하고 저장하는 변수를 지정합니다.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-PROTipID

이 작업을 트리거한 PRO 팁(성능 및 리소스 최적화 팁)의 ID를 지정합니다. 이 매개 변수를 사용하면 PRO 팁을 감사할 수 있습니다.

Type:Guid
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-RemoveExistingComputer

이 cmdlet에서 제거하는 컴퓨터의 배열을 지정합니다. 운영 체제가 있는 네트워크에 있는 서버의 FQDN, NetBios 이름 또는 IP 주소를 지정합니다.

Type:StorageFileServerNode[]
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-RemoveStorageFileShareFromManagement

이 cmdlet이 VMM 관리에서 제거하는 스토리지 파일 공유의 배열을 지정합니다.

Type:StorageFileShare[]
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-RunAsynchronously

컨트롤이 명령 셸로 즉시 반환되도록 작업이 비동기적으로 실행됨을 나타냅니다.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SkipClusterValidation

이 cmdlet은 클러스터를 만들 때 클러스터 유효성 검사 테스트를 건너뛰는 것을 나타냅니다.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-StorageClassificationAssociation

스토리지 풀과 연결된 스토리지 분류 개체의 배열을 지정합니다.

Type:StorageClassification[]
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-StorageFileServer

스토리지 파일 서버 개체를 지정합니다.

Type:StorageFileServer
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

출력

StorageFileServer

이 cmdlet은 StorageFileServer 개체를 반환합니다.